Guillaume GILLES
Guillaume is a very talented young winemaker. After years working with Robert Michel (Cornas most emblematic figure) and Jean-Louis Chave, he started his own domaine in early 2000. Besides being his mentor, Robert Michel also leased his best parcel of Les Chaillots to Guillaume and provided him with his cellar when he retired in 2006. Although his vineyard is very steep and demanding, Guillaume works by hand, eschews chemicals and plows the soils.
The grapes are vinified in whole cluster and fermented with indigenous yeasts. The wines are aged in old demi-muids without filtration or fining.
"His wines are deep, sometimes austere and profound although they always show a vibrant fruit."
